hi i wonder if anyone can help?
i have had a water feature for a couple of years and just recently everytime i turn it on - it works for a few seconds (about 30 secs) and then it trips the main circuit
it has worked fine for years and just started doing this -

as it works for 30 secs i think it may be a pump issue? but im not an expert on this and any help in gettig to the root of the problem could save me lots of hours in diagnostics

Is it tripping an MCB (miniature circuit breaker) or
an RCD (residual current device) which will have a Test button.
 
My guess is that there is a leak in the water feature. Maybe it got frozen in the winter and that caused a crack in the pump, or somewhere water and electricity come together.

You turn on the pump and a thin stream of water seeps through the crack, after 30 seconds it gets the electrical connections wet and the breaker trips.

Seen it quite a lot. Fixable by installing new pump (or whatever).
